### templateMiddleware with Highlighting (Function) [optional]

The `templateMiddleware` function now supports highlighting functionality. It processes template placeholders and can add HTML highlighting to search results.

The function receives four parameters:
- `prop`: The property name being processed (e.g., 'title', 'content', 'desc')
- `value`: The value of the property
- `template`: The full template string
- `query`: The search query (optional)

Example with built-in highlight template middleware:

```js
import { createHighlightTemplateMiddleware } from 'simple-jekyll-search';

SimpleJekyllSearch({
// ...other config
templateMiddleware: createHighlightTemplateMiddleware({
highlightClass: 'my-highlight', // Custom CSS class
contextBefore: 30, // Characters before match
contextAfter: 30, // Characters after match
maxLength: 200, // Maximum total length
ellipsis: '...' // Text to show when truncated
}),
})
```

You can also create a custom template middleware with highlighting:

```js
SimpleJekyllSearch({
// ...other config
templateMiddleware: function(prop, value, template, query) {
// Only highlight content and desc fields
if ((prop === 'content' || prop === 'desc') && query && typeof value === 'string') {
return value.replace(
new RegExp(`(${query})`, 'gi'),
'<span class="highlight">$1</span>'
);
}
return undefined; // Use default value for other properties
},
})
```

The template middleware should return a string to replace the placeholder, or `undefined` to use the default value.

#### Search Strategy Compatibility

The highlight template middleware works with all search strategies:

- **Literal Search**: Highlights exact word matches
- **Wildcard Search**: Highlights exact matches (supports regex patterns)
- **Fuzzy Search**: Highlights both exact matches and fuzzy matches (e.g., "test" matches "tst", "testing")

The middleware intelligently handles different search types:
1. First tries exact word matching (for literal and wildcard searches)
2. Falls back to fuzzy matching if no exact matches found
3. Prefers exact matches over fuzzy matches when both are available

Example with fuzzy search:
```js
// Searching for "test" will highlight:
// - "test" (exact match)
// - "testing" (fuzzy match - highlights "test" part)
// - "tst" (fuzzy match - highlights "tst")
```
